Hasbro and Activision Transformers Contract End Confirmed, Games No Longer Available Digitally

Postby Va'al » Fri Jan 12, 2018 5:45 am

Motto: "Till All Are Pun!"
As we reported back before the end of the year (see the story here), Activision Transformers videogames War For Cybertron, Fall of Cybertron, Devastation, and Rise of the Dark Spark have been removed from multiple platform stores, such as Steam, XBox, and PlayStation.

Thanks to fellow Seibetronian Sunstar, we have now confirmation of the actual reason for the removal of the games, and it is exactly what numerous readers and players have suggested: the contract between Hasbro and Activision has expired. IGN has more information on the story, as you can read below, and you can follow this link for a longer piece hammering the point.

Hasbro confirmed to IGN its contract with Activision to publish Transformers games has expired. However, Hasbro is not at this time discussing what, if any, plans it might have for Transformers games on PC and consoles in the future. Multiple mobile games, including Transformers: Forged to Fight, are still ongoing, however.

IGN has reached out to Activision for more details about the contract expiration and will update this story should they respond.
